[implemented] Consistent walking speed on EVENT_GAME_FOCUS_CHANGED
 
Hey there,

much unfortunately for us roleplayers, the "toggle walk"-flag is reset upon EVENT_GAME_FOCUS_CHANGED. Since the function to toggle walking speed is private, I cannot even code an add-on for a workaround.

Being a roleplayer, my use case is that I often use two accounts simultaneously, one being an NPC of sorts (capture target, interrogation subject, quest giver...), while the other is part of the regular group. Unfortunately, I cannot auto-run both of them towards the same direction, because whenever I change the game focus the corresponding account starts sprinting as if rabid nix hounds were on their heels.

Can you please do one of the following?
  • make walking speed consistent even on game_focus_lost
  • un-privatize the function to toggle it

The way patching works is that for major releases we push the full code base, but in between we selectively merge up fixes. This is done to reduce how much we change the live client and to reduce the chance of adding new bugs as we fix old ones. So unless a change is a critical it will come out with a major release instead of an incremental.
